On Saturday morning, News Anchor Supreet Kaur of IBC24 was doing her run-in-the-mill job reporting on a breakout news about a fatal car accident. As details about the incident poured in, the familiarity of the location and images made her think of her husband. Right after she delivered the news report, she found out that her husband was one of the victims who died in that same news report she delivered. Supreet received commendation for her professionalism amidst the ironic circumstance.

Supreet Kaur’s Professionalism Is Remarkable

As a senior anchor, Supreet did everything by the book. Her conduct in that news report was unblemished as a journalist despite being the wife of one of the victims she gave a report about. Kaur and her husband Harsad Kawade were married for only 18 months when the accident happened.

IBC24’s editor in chief Ravi Kant Mittal told CNN said, “She was doing her job, and she kept on doing it with composure and without showing her emotions on air.” In a Twitter post by Chhattisgarh Chief Minister Dr. Raman Singh, Supreet was once again commended saying, “Salute Supreet’s strength in dealing with her husband’s demise with extraordinary bravery and professionalism. May departed soul rest in peace.” State Congress president Bhupesh Baghel also praised Kaur’s courage. A colleage of hers said, “We are standing with her in this difficult situation. She has set an example for journalism and professionalism.”

Chhattisgarh Police Arrested Driver Who Caused the Accident

On Sunday, the Chhattisgarh Police arrested the alleged driver who rammed his truck into an SUV. This killed three people including the husband of Supreet. Two other people incurred injuries.  He was one of the three people who died in the Renault Duster (SUV). The accident happened in the Pithaura area of Mahasamund district. The last rites of Kaur’s husband, Harsad  Kawade, will be done on Monday.
